OSO-4 (Fourth Orbiting Solar Observatory) spacecraft

OSO-4 was NASA’s fourth Orbiting Solar Observatory, launched in 1967 to perform solar-physics experiments and measure ultraviolet, X-ray, and gamma radiation before becoming inoperable in 1971.
